Gacy, John Wayne, Jr. (b. 17 March 1942 in Chicago, Illinois; d. 10 May 1994 in Joliet, Illinois), businessman and small-time community leader who astounded the world with his record serial murders of thirty-three young men, most of whom he buried in the crawl space of his house. The man, found in the serial killer's crawlspace in 1978, would have been about 21 years old when he was ...On January 10, 1979, John Wayne Gacy was charged with the murder of seven young boys. He pleaded not guilty, despite his admittance of guilt to a larger number of murders. But the numbers kept inching higher and higher. On March 17th, 1979, 32 bodies were linked to John Wayne Gacy and 11 had been identified.

Date: February 6, 1980. Duration: 5 weeks. Number of witnesses: over 100. Verdict: Guilty. John Wayne Gacy was an American serial killer and rapist. He sexually assaulted, tortured, and murdered at least 33 teenaged boys and young men between 1972-1978 in Cook County, Illinois. Gacy would lure his victims to his home in Norwood Park with force or deception, and murder them by asphyxiation with a makeshift tourniquet.
